Description:
You will serve as a Engineering Technician (Nuclear) in the Radiological Emergency Planning Division, Radiological Control Office of PORTSMOUTH NAVAL SHIPYARD.Requirements:
For the GS-12: Your resume must demonstrate at least one year of specialized experience at or equivalent to the GS-11 grade level or pay band in the Federal service or equivalent experience in the private or public sector. Specialized experience must demonstrate the following:- Experience independently meeting and coordinating with organizations and facilities to plan, design, and control technical and administrative procedures for response to accidents and emergencies.
- Experience proactively identifying the need for new or improved facilities and/or equipment.
- Experience coordinate acquisition, modification, and utilization of emergency response facilities and equipment.
- Experience evaluating organizational performance in drills and training exercises.
- Experience identifying deficiencies and recommend or initiate corrective actions.
For the GS-11: Your resume must demonstrate at least one year of specialized experience at or equivalent to the GS-09 grade level or pay band in the Federal service or equivalent experience in the private or public sector. Specialized experience must demonstrate the following:
- Experience meeting and coordinating with organizations and facilities to plan, design, and control technical and administrative procedures for response to accidents and emergencies.
- Experience identifying the need for new or improved facilities and/or equipment.
- Experience coordinating acquisition, modification, and utilization of emergency response facilities and equipment.
- Experience evaluating organizational performance in drills and training exercises.
- Experience identifying deficiencies and recommend or initiate corrective actions.
